Carl F. Bucherer has been making high-quality watches for over 80 years. Bucherer uses high quality parts combining unmatched jewely skills with innovative timepieces. Bucherer watches are distributed worldwide and sold in fine stores.

Founded in 1755, Vacheron Constantin gives new meaning to perfection in watchmaking. Sophisticated timepieces, horological technology, and history spanning over 250 years, make Vacheron Constantin one of the oldest and most respected watchmakers in the world. Tour de l'Ile, one of Vacheron Constantin's amazing creations, took seven years to develop and three years to assemble. Tour de l'Ile carries a price tag of $1.5 million.

Complicated watchmaking is Girard-Perregaux's specialty. Founded in 1791, Girard-Perregaux has enjoyed notoriety and prestige for over two centuries for its many remarkable creations. Girard-Perregaux's Tourbillon with Three Gold Bridges features a complex mechanism that is so precise it takes into account and corrects the effects of gravity. This watchmaster's Opera Three edition plays tunes and costs over $500,000.

Founded in 1833, Jaeger Lecoultre continues to make some of the finest watches in the world. Gyrotourbillon I, one of Jaeger Lecoultre's most complicated timepieces, costs over $300,000.
